  1. Zhang Peili Biography. Credited by some as the father of video art in China, Zhang Peili also works with digital media, as well as painting, sculpture, and installation, often exploring image construction in the media and our perceptions of reality. Born in 1957 in Hangzhou, Zhang received an MFA in oil painting from the city's Zhejiang Academy ...

  2. Considered the first Chinese artist to work in video, Zhang Peili manipulates perspective, close-ups, and framing to create astonishing recordings of banal repeated actions, such as breaking glass, reading, washing, shaving, and blowing bubble gum.
